Understanding the UK Driver’s Licence
A UK driver’s licence is an official government-issued document that authorizes eligible individuals to operate certain categories of vehicles within the United Kingdom. It serves as both proof of driving entitlement and an important form of identification.
Obtaining a licence legally requires meeting age requirements, completing the necessary applications, and, in most cases, passing both theory and practical driving tests.

Types of UK Driving Licences
Provisional Licence
A provisional licence allows learners to begin driving instruction under appropriate supervision.
Full Driving Licence
After passing the required tests, drivers may receive a full licence that permits independent driving within the authorized vehicle categories.
Specialized Categories
Additional categories may apply for motorcycles, commercial vehicles, buses, and other vehicle classes.

Theory Test Preparation
The theory examination often covers:
* Highway rules.
* Hazard perception.
* Traffic signs.
* Safe driving practices.
* Vehicle safety.
Preparation materials and practice tests can help candidates prepare effectively.
Practical Driving Test
The practical examination evaluates:
* Vehicle control.
* Observation skills.
* Parking maneuvers.
* Road positioning.
* Safety awareness.
* Independent driving ability.
